Staffing
13/30
Nursing hours per resident per day, adjusted for how sick the residents are, plus RN cover and weekend consistency.
- →3.35 total nurse hours per resident per day (national median 3.77)
- →0.42 RN hours per resident per day
- →Weekend staffing drops 13% against weekdays
Staff stability
9/15
How much of the nursing team leaves in a year. High turnover means a resident rarely sees the same face twice.
- →49% of nursing staff left in the last year
Resident outcomes
5/15
The CMS quality-measure rating, built from resident outcomes like falls, pressure ulcers, infections and antipsychotic use.
- →2 of 5 stars on the CMS quality-measure rating
Enforcement history
10/10
Fines and payment denials CMS has imposed. A denial of payment means CMS stopped paying for new admissions.
- →No federal fines on record
